US Sailing Names Marcus Lynch as High Performance Director
US Sailing today announced Marcus Lynch, an accomplished professional sailor athlete, coach, and Olympic performance manager, as US Sailing's High Performance Director. Málaga, Spain (November 15, 2023) - Americans had a successful night at the World Sailing Awards yesterday, held at the World Sailing Annual Conference in Malaga, Spain. US Sailing volunteer Dick Rose was awarded the Beppe Croce Trophy, while US Ocean Race team 11thHour Racing were named Team of the Year. As the final day of the Pan Am Games sailing event comes to a close with medal races in seven classes, Team USA continues their success with four more medals. This brings the total US Sailing Team medal count to nine: four gold, three silver, and two bronze. Team USA is also leaving Algarrobo with the most medals and the most Gold medals of the 27 participating countries.
